dream in Turkish
dream in Turkish is rüya, düş, hayal — dream means a series of images, thoughts, or feelings experienced during sleep.
dream in Turkish
rüya
(countable) Imaginary events seen in the mind while sleeping.
düş
(countable) Imaginary events seen in the mind while sleeping.
hayal
(countable, figurative) A hope or wish.
düş
(countable, figurative) A hope or wish.
arzu
(countable, figurative) A hope or wish.
rüya görmek
(intransitive) To see imaginary events in one's mind while sleeping.
düş görmek
(intransitive) To see imaginary events in one's mind while sleeping.
ummak
(intransitive) To hope, to wish.
hayali olmak
(intransitive) To hope, to wish.
What does "dream" mean?
-
noun A series of images, thoughts, or feelings experienced during sleep.
"I had a strange dream about flying over the ocean."
-
noun A strong hope, ambition, or wish for the future.
"Her dream is to open her own bakery someday."
-
verb To experience images and events in the mind while asleep.
"I dreamed about my childhood home last night."
-
verb To hope or aspire to something.
"She always dreamed of becoming a pilot."
